Chapala opens elder care center

The Primary Care Unit for Older Adults, inaugurated on Thursday, April 16 at Chapala’s Clinica Municipal, is a joint initiative of the local government and the University of Guadalajara (UdeG).

Ajijic underground cable project on the threshold

The Federal Electricity Commission (CFE) will kick off the installation of an underground cable system in central Ajijic around the end of this month, according to the official announcement presented at a public meeting held on the plaza on Friday, April 10.

The midday meeting was not widely publicized in advance, drawing no more than two dozen village residents, occupying about half of the available audience seats.
